4.5 Integration with Scalibur and Niagara Framework
The Niagara framework contains many communication protocols, which are
automatically available in the Scalibur, too:
BACnet IP, BACnet MS/TP (only at COM1 and COM2), LonWorks IP852, LonMark
TP/FT-10 (only SCA-340-L), Modbus TCP, Modbus RTU, M-Bus, KNX/IP, SNMP,
oBIX, Sedona and many more. Data points from different sources can be integrated
and connected using these communication protocols. Niagara offers a rich set of
processing and system functions, like trend log, alarming, scheduling, web
visualization, report generators, and interfaces to e-mail, SMS, data bases and
other. All the engineering is done with a single tool Workbench.
4.5.1 Local IO Access
The components of the module sysmikScaIo allow to access the IO terminals. This
follows consequently the approach of the Niagara Driver Framework (Network
Device Point): SysMikScaNetwork Terminals Data points (IO channel).
From the Driver Manager, the default view of Station
Config
Drivers, a
SysmikScaIoNetwork is created via New.
In the N Device Manager, the default view of the SysmikScaIoNetwork, the
connected terminals can be detected via Discover. The detected terminals can be
inserted to the station via Add.
